ZIP 99768 and ZIP 99778 are ZIP Code areas in Alaska.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 99778 has the higher population (309 vs 180 in ZIP 99768). ZIP 99778 has the higher median household income ($42,500 vs $35,208 in ZIP 99768). ZIP 99768 has the higher median home value ($72,900 vs $56,700 in ZIP 99778).
